Cherry Tattoos With Sweet and Sensual Meanings

On the surface, the cherry tattoos might look all sweet and innocent, but to the wearer, these little symbols are packed with sexuality and desire.

The deep red color is symbolic of lust, while the cherry itself represents femininity. Depending on the placement of this tattoo design, it can alter the meaning significantly.

The cherry tattoos have been popular for many years, but today they enjoy a unique resurgence because they allow you to express your passion right there in the open.

Cherry Tattoo Meanings

On the surface, the cherry tattoos are ripe with strong sexual symbolism. Everything about this fruit is juicy, rich, delicious, ripe, and ready to be picked.

The cherry is symbolic of intensity, passion, and love. The cherry itself can look like the lips of a lover, and this erotic connection is something that can be incorporated into the unique design.

Just like the fruit is used to attract birds to the tree, so the tattoo to attract a lover, draw in the eyes, or let the world know that this person has an erotic nature that can not be contained.

Placement of the Cherry Tattoo

Depending on where on the body you get the cherry tattoos, the association and meanings vary. Those who get the cherry inked on their forearm are more reserved, innocent, and do not display their sexuality for all to see.

On the other hand, getting the cherry inked on the hip or breast is symbolic of someone who has a wild side, unbridled sexual vibe, someone who is all about passion and not afraid to use what they have to get what they want.

Tattoo Design Varieties

The cherry can be used to represent a number of different things, from the symbol in a slot machine for Lady Luck, or as one of the purest fruits or symbolic of feminine chastity. The taste of the cherry is unique, and placing it near the breast or groin brings yet an entirely different sexual meaning.

This person could be ripe for the pickings or has a sexual appetite that is unquenchable. Surrounding the cherry with flames represents passion, desire, and lust.

One way to make the design completely unique is to add a banner with certain text that really connects the art with the wearer. For that wild child, the words “bite me” seem appropriate.

For those who have a gambling nature, the word “lucky” seems to work. Then again, those who ooze sexuality feel right at home with the word “yummy” next to their cherry tattoo.
